Original Description
Ernest Charton’s El velatorio del angelito, costumbre popular chilena (1863) captures a poignant moment of 19th-century Chilean folk tradition—the wake of a deceased child, believed to ascend directly to heaven as an "angelito." The painting exudes a solemn yet tender atmosphere, balancing grief with spiritual serenity. Charton, a French painter who documented South American customs, employs a realistic academic style with meticulous attention to textile patterns, facial expressions, and the interplay of candlelight and shadows, reflecting both ethnographic detail and emotional depth. This work is historically significant as part of Latin America’s costumbrismo movement, which sought to preserve regional traditions amid modernization, offering a window into rural Chilean life under European artistic influence. Its blend of narrative richness and technical precision places it among important 19th-century cross-cultural artworks.
